To provide distributive, clinical, consultative, and research pharmaceutical services in a pediatric burn, orthopedic, and rehabilitation hospital; to function as a member of an interdisciplinary team. Key Responsibilities: Ensures that the appropriate technique is used to prepare medications to be dispensed for patient administration Accepts, verifies, and transmits written, verbal, telephone, or computer-entered prescription orders from prescribers. Screens all prescriptions and drug orders for appropriateness (i.e.- drug, dosage form, dose, indication, route, and incompatibilities,). Compounds or fills and dispenses medications in compliance with institutional standards, laws, and accepted standard of practice. When a technician or intern is involved in the process, independently calculates or evaluates the dose and checks the accuracy of contents of all ingredients (including syringes) and the final product. Assists in the supervision and instruction of volunteers, technicians, intern pharmacists, and colleagues. Participates in Quality Assurance and Pharmacy and Therapeutics related committees (i.e. Assists in drug utilization reviews, target drug programs, formulary revision, quality assurance, and development of guidelines and protocols for drug use.). Maintains and documents services and records as required by law, including workload statistics, narcotic inventory and control, and nursing unit inspection records.
